簡體   English   中英

在Rails上反應:Jsx和Coffeescritpt顯示@props

[英]React on Rails: Jsx and Coffeescritpt display @props

我對React非常陌生。

如何使用JsxCoffeeScript顯示@props

在我的文件records.js.jsx.coffee我具有以下代碼來顯示記錄的日期和標題:

@Record = React.createClass
  render: ->
    `<tr>
      <td>{@props.record.date}</td>
      <td>{@props.record.title}</td>
     </tr>`

我收到的錯誤是SyntaxError: unknown: Unexpected token (5:11)

我希望我可以使用反斜杠轉義代碼`

@Record = React.createClass
  render: ->
    `<tr>
      <td>{this.props.record.date}</td>
      <td>{this.props.record.title}</td>
     </tr>`

使用this而不是@符號起作用。

從我已閱讀了@符號編譯為window沒有this ,我會使用CoffeeScript的預期

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M